A 21 Air Boeing 767-300 freighter on behalf of Amazon Prime, registration N1997A performing flight 2I-7598 from San Juan (Puerto Rico) to Miami,FL (USA), landed on Miami's runway 30 at 13:53L (17:53Z) but overran the end of the runway, crossed a highway hitting multiple vehicles and came to a stop about 460 meters/1500 feet past the end of the runway in a parking lot, a fire erupted. Emergency services were able to put the fire out. The aircraft sustained substantial damage, including the fracture of the right hand wing.

The airport reported a ground stop has been issued.

Miami Dade Fire services reported they arrived at the scene to find an aircraft that had caught fire with heavy flames and smoke as result of the crash. The aircraft had struck multiple vehicles as it crossed the road.

ATC Recordings show routine communication on tower frequency for landing clearance, the aircraft is not heard thereafter until tower stated "Runway 30 is closed".

The FAA reported: "21 Air Flight 7598 overran the runway after landing at Miami International Airport around 2 p.m. local time on Sunday, Sept. 6. The Boeing 767-300 cargo aircraft departed from Luis Muñoz Marín International Airport in San Juan, Puerto Rico. The FAA will investigate."
